php网站服务器搭建哈尔滨企业网站制作
2026/2/19 5:51:53 网站建设 项目流程
php网站服务器搭建,哈尔滨企业网站制作,百度广州分公司容易进吗,个人推广app的妙招快速体验 打开 InsCode(快马)平台 https://www.inscode.net输入框内输入如下内容#xff1a; 开发一个快速验证Vivado 2035注册方案的原型系统。要求#xff1a;1) 模拟Xilinx许可证服务器行为#xff1b;2) 提供2035年日期测试环境#xff1b;3) 快速验证不同解决方案。…快速体验打开 InsCode(快马)平台 https://www.inscode.net输入框内输入如下内容开发一个快速验证Vivado 2035注册方案的原型系统。要求1) 模拟Xilinx许可证服务器行为2) 提供2035年日期测试环境3) 快速验证不同解决方案。使用Docker容器封装测试环境Python脚本模拟服务器响应Web界面提供日期调节滑块和测试按钮。添加即时结果显示区域展示不同日期下的许可证验证结果。点击项目生成按钮等待项目生成完整后预览效果最近在折腾FPGA开发时遇到个挺有意思的问题Vivado的许可证有效期验证机制。特别是当需要测试2035年之后的兼容性时发现常规方法特别费时间。于是我用周末做了个快速验证原型把整个过程记录下来分享给大家。问题背景与需求拆解项目源于实际开发中遇到的许可证校验问题。Xilinx Vivado工具在2035年之后的日期校验逻辑不明确而传统测试方法需要反复修改系统时间既麻烦又容易影响其他软件。我的核心需求是模拟许可证服务器的响应行为自由调整测试日期而不影响真实系统即时反馈不同日期下的验证结果技术方案选型选择DockerPythonWeb的组合主要考虑三点Docker容器提供隔离的日期环境避免污染主机Python脚本轻量且易修改适合快速模拟服务端逻辑Web界面操作直观方便非技术人员参与测试关键实现步骤整个原型搭建过程可以分解为几个关键环节Docker环境配置基础镜像选择ubuntu:latest通过Dockerfile设置时区并安装必要的Python环境。重点是用faketime工具实现容器内时间虚拟化这样就能在不修改宿主机时间的情况下模拟任意日期。许可证模拟服务开发用Flask框架搭建简易HTTP服务主要处理两类请求许可证有效性检查根据传入的日期参数返回预设的响应时间同步接口供前端获取当前模拟的时间状态Web控制面板实现前端采用Vue.js构建核心功能包括可视化时间选择器支持拖动到2035年后测试按钮触发验证请求结果展示区域呈现原始响应和解析状态遇到的坑与解决方案开发过程中有几个值得注意的技术点时间同步问题最初发现容器内外时间不同步通过挂载/etc/localtime并设置环境变量解决跨域请求限制前端直接调用Docker服务时遇到CORS限制添加Flask-CORS扩展处理日期格式兼容性不同系统对2035年后时间戳的处理差异统一使用ISO8601格式传输测试验证方法为验证原型有效性设计了多组测试用例边界值测试2034-12-31、2035-01-01等关键节点随机日期测试生成多个未来日期样本异常情况测试非法日期格式、空参数等实际应用价值这个原型虽然简单但在实际工作中已经带来明显效率提升测试周期从原来的小时级缩短到分钟级团队成员可以自主验证不同方案为后续开发正式的许可证管理模块提供了参考实现整个项目从构思到完成大约用了4小时其中核心功能1小时就能跑通。这种快速原型开发方式特别适合验证技术方案的可行性避免了直接投入大量开发资源的风险。最后说说工具选择的心得。这次尝试了在InsCode(快马)平台上开发发现几个特别省心的点 - 内置的Web IDE直接包含了Python和Node.js环境 - 一键就能把服务部署成可公开访问的临时地址 - 团队成员通过链接就能立即体验原型效果对于需要快速验证想法的场景这种开箱即用的平台确实能节省大量环境配置时间。特别是当需要多人协作时不用再折腾各种环境变量和端口映射直接分享链接就能立即测试这对敏捷开发特别友好。快速体验打开 InsCode(快马)平台 https://www.inscode.net输入框内输入如下内容开发一个快速验证Vivado 2035注册方案的原型系统。要求1) 模拟Xilinx许可证服务器行为2) 提供2035年日期测试环境3) 快速验证不同解决方案。使用Docker容器封装测试环境Python脚本模拟服务器响应Web界面提供日期调节滑块和测试按钮。添加即时结果显示区域展示不同日期下的许可证验证结果。点击项目生成按钮等待项目生成完整后预览效果

需要专业的网站建设服务?

联系我们获取免费的网站建设咨询和方案报价,让我们帮助您实现业务目标

立即咨询